  • Lindisfarne Castle: Perched on a rocky outcrop, this enchanting castle offers breathtaking views of the surrounding coastline. Its romantic atmosphere and rich history make it a perfect spot for exploration and photography.
  • Holy Island Sands: A stunning stretch of sandy beach, ideal for leisurely strolls and picnics, with picturesque views of the sea. Enjoy the tranquil outdoor environment and the unique experience of visiting during low tide.
  • Paxton House: A magnificent 18th-century mansion, showcasing exquisite interiors and a beautiful art collection. The surrounding gardens offer a serene escape, perfect for a cultured day out.

What is the best area to stay in Berwick-Upon-Tweed when booking a holiday rental?
When considering a holiday rental in Berwick-Upon-Tweed, the historic town centre is an excellent choice. This area not only offers a charming atmosphere with its cobbled streets and well-preserved architecture but also provides convenient access to a variety of attractions. Visitors can explore the impressive Berwick Castle, which boasts stunning views of the surrounding landscape, and the beautiful Elizabethan Walls that encircle the town, superb for a leisurely stroll.

Another appealing neighbourhood is the Quayside, which has a vibrant atmosphere and stunning views of the River Tweed. This area is ideal for those who enjoy scenic walks along the river or dining at local eateries with waterfront views. The iconic Royal Tweed Bridge is a highlight here, connecting the town to the picturesque landscapes beyond. The Quayside offers a range of holiday rentals, many of which feature modern amenities while retaining the charm of the area.

For those interested in a more tranquil experience, the surrounding coastal areas, such as Spittal, provide a delightful seaside escape. With sandy beaches and a relaxed vibe, this neighbourhood is superb for families or anyone looking to unwind by the sea. Properties in Spittal often offer easy access to beach activities and scenic coastal walks.

What are the top attractions in Berwick-Upon-Tweed?
In Berwick-Upon-Tweed, visitors can enjoy a variety of attractions that showcase the town's rich history and stunning landscapes. The magnificent Berwick Castle, with its impressive fortifications, provides a glimpse into the town's medieval past and offers breathtaking views of the surrounding area. The nearby Elizabethan Walls, which encircle the town, are great for a leisurely stroll while taking in the scenery along the River Tweed and the North Sea.
